WELLINGTON (Reuters) - The double defending champion Waikato Chiefs hardly set the world alight as they scraped into Super Rugby's playoffs but are heading to Canberra for the rematch of last year's final against the ACT Brumbies with a confident spring in their step.
The Chiefs finished fifth following tense victories in their final two matches of the regular season to set up the sudden-death fixture with the fourth-placed Brumbies, who hammered fellow playoffs contenders the Western Force.
